Head Teacher's Message

Oakwood is a thriving 11–16 secondary school in Horley. Its motto is Achieving Excellence Together. The Headteacher describes a first-class education, exceptional pastoral support, a pioneering careers programme, and a wide range of extracurricular activities. The school uses the Oakwood D.E.A.L. approach to teaching and learning, with a strong emphasis on achievement, inclusion, and the eight Cs: Compassion, Community, Communication, Clarity, Courtesy, Collegiality, Consistency, and Challenge.
